The ruler of [[Jah Keved]] is able to levy troops from the population of Horneaters, which is one reason why the Vedens argue against ceding the Horneater Peaks to [[Odium]]'s forces.{{book ref|sa3|107}} The Unkalaki have also aided the [[coalition of monarchs]] by supplying batches of arrows for their armies. These arrows are unique, being fletched with white "goosefeathers."{{book ref|sa4|98}}

=== Calendar ===
 
They make use of a different calendar than the Vorin calendar, with their first year being a different, currently unknown year. Some point between c. {{rosharan date|1158}} and {{rosharan date|1173}} in the Vorin calendar is considered the start of a new millennium, under their own system.{{book ref|sa3.5|4}}{{book ref|sa3.5|16}}{{wob ref|14531}}
